New York: US Republican candidate Donald Trump gets a marginal lead 35-25 over his Democratic opponent Hillary Clinton after the US Presidential elections, as per reports.

The voting was held in three small towns in the state of New Hampshire - Dixville Notch, Hart's Location and Millsfield with a population of around 100 people.

What has happened so far in US Presidential elections?

  • Hillary beat Donald 4-2 in Dixville Notch.
  • Clinton bagged 17 votes, while Trump managed to get just 14 votes at Hart’s location.
  • And in Millsfield, Trump won decisively, with 16 to Clinton's 4.
  • A fresh survey conducted by CBS News reveals Clinton is leading Trump by four per cent, on the eve of the elections.
  • 45 per cent people are in support of Clinton, compared to 41 per cent for Trump.
